Output e5500f8903609f41d25e86c0c2dcf60cab6ce50fb076b8d7a33708e6a19e7738:7

value
22105130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9ce57d5a611f1296284cb43b197362cdf352113 OP_EQUAL
address
3MYfk995VCScikVvpHxwdLS83pQbfYKyNb
transaction
e5500f8903609f41d25e86c0c2dcf60cab6ce50fb076b8d7a33708e6a19e7738
confirmations
365050
spent
true